Quick Answer
Aging cheese in a cave can produce exceptional flavor. The ideal conditions involve consistent temperatures between 35-55°F (2-13°C) and relative humidity levels around 80-90%. Proper airflow and minimal light exposure also contribute to optimal flavor development.
Cave Temperature and Humidity
For optimal flavor, cave temperatures should remain steady between 35-55°F (2-13°C). This narrow range allows for a slow, controlled ripening process that enhances the cheese’s natural enzymes and flavor compounds. Temperatures above 55°F (13°C) can accelerate aging, resulting in an over-developed or even spoiled cheese.
Airflow and Light Protection
Proper airflow is crucial in maintaining a healthy aging environment. A gentle air exchange rate of 1-2 cubic feet per minute (CFM) can help prevent moisture buildup and maintain a stable cave atmosphere. Additionally, complete darkness is essential, as even indirect sunlight can cause cheese to become over-colored or develop unwanted flavors.
Cave Maintenance and Preparation
Before storing cheese in the cave, ensure it is thoroughly cleaned and sanitized to prevent contamination. The cave itself should be regularly inspected for humidity and temperature fluctuations. To maintain optimal conditions, consider installing a temperature and humidity monitoring system, as well as a gentle air circulation system.
